Ingredients

  • 1 medium head green cabbage, cored and thinly sliced (about 6 cups)
  • 1 small yellow on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 cups cooked ham, diced (about 250 g)
  • 3/4 cup heavy cream
  • 2 oz (60 g) c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 2 tbsp olive oil or unsalted butter
  • Salt and black pepper, to taste
  • 1/2 tsp smoked paprika (optional)
  • 2 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ped (optional)

Instructions

Step 1
Heat olive oil or butter in a large skillet over medium heat. Add onion and cook for 2-3 minutes until softened.
Step 2
Stir in the garlic and cook for 30 seconds until fragrant.
Step 3
Add the sliced cabbage and season with salt, pepper, and smoked paprika (if using). Sauté for 5–7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the cabbage starts to wilt and soften.
Step 4
Stir in the diced ham and cook for another 2 minutes to heat through.
Step 5
Reduce heat to low. Add heavy cream and cream cheese. Stir gently until the cream cheese melts and the mixture becomes creamy.
Step 6
Sprinkle in the shredded cheddar cheese and stir until melted and fully incorporated.
Step 7
Taste and adjust seasoning as needed.
Step 8
Remove from heat, garnish with fresh parsley, and serve hot.

For the best texture, slice your cabbage as thinly and uniformly as possible—this ensures even cooking and tender results. Make sure your cream cheese is fully softened before adding it to the skillet; this helps it melt smoothly into the sauce without lumps. If the sauce seems too thick, you can thin it with a splash of chicken broth or milk. Conversely, if it's too thin, let it simmer for an extra minute or two to reduce slightly. Don't skip the garlic step—those 30 seconds of fragrant sautéing add tremendous depth to the overall dish.

This recipe is wonderfully flexible. Swap the ham for cooked bacon, smoked sausage, or even rotisserie chicken for a different flavor profile. If you prefer a sharper, more complex cheese flavor, try using Swiss or Gruyère instead of cheddar. For extra richness, add a pinch of nutmeg or a teaspoon of Dijon mustard to the cream sauce. You can also bulk up the vegetables by adding sliced mushrooms or bell peppers along with the cabbage. For a lighter version, substitute half-and-half for the heavy cream, though the sauce won't be quite as luscious.

Recipe Q&A

What type of cabbage works best?

Green cabbage is ideal for this dish due to its mild flavor and tender texture when sautéed.

Can I substitute the ham with another protein?

Yes, diced cooked chicken or turkey can provide a similar savory element while maintaining the dish’s balance.

How do I make the sauce creamy without curdling?

Cook on low heat when adding cream and cream cheese, stirring gently until fully melted for a smooth sauce.

Is smoked paprika necessary?

No, it’s optional but adds a subtle smoky depth that complements the ham and cabbage well.

What sides pair well with this skillet?

A fresh side salad or steamed green vegetables balance the richness and complete the meal.
